    Broken Seals





    Double glazing windows are a popular choice in the UK because they provide insulation benefits and prevent loss of heat. They also reduce noise in your home and increase safety. They also offer excellent energy efficiency.

    Modern double-glazed insulated units consist up of two or three panes of glass separated by a layer of air. The edges are sealed by an insulation material. To further decrease the temperature transfer through the windows, this layer might contain an inert gas such the argon gas, krypton gas, or a different type of gas.

    As time passes, a cracked seal could allow moist air to get trapped between glass panes and create condensation within the empty space. This will eventually lead to foggy windows, blurred views and the growth of mould.

    As well as letting moisture in A broken seal could decrease your home's insulating ability and lead to higher energy bills. This is why it's crucial to call a window repair professional when you notice any indications of a damaged seal.

    Fogging on your glass is one of the most obvious signs that you've got a damaged seal. It can be particularly noticeable when you're trying to look outside. If you're unable to clear the fog from your windows, it's likely that your seal is broken and needs to be repaired.

    Foggy Glass

    Fogged glass is a typical issue among homeowners who have double-pane insulated windows. These windows have double-pane insulated windows that are sealed hermetically. This prevents hot and cold air from getting into your home, unlike single-pane windows.

    Depending on the location of the fog, it could indicate a broken seal or trapped moisture within your window's insulation unit. If this is the case, a reliable and experienced Double Glazing Repairs Bishops Stortford will be able to fix the issue.

    The most well-known method to fix fog is with the process of defogging. double glazed window repair near me involves drilling holes in the IGU, also known as an insulated glass unit (IGU) to let out any moisture trapped within.

    After holes have been drilled, the solution is sprayed into them to get rid of any excess residue or moisture. Then, vents are put in over the holes that have been drilled to keep the newly defogged area dry by removing any moisture that may re-enter later.

    Leaky Windows

    If you have leaky windows, it's best to get them fixed before they cause more damage. Double Glazing Repairs Bishops Stortford can handle this task for you So you can sleep in peace knowing that your home is safe.

    There are many reasons that windows leak. It is crucial to know the cause of each before you have them repaired. For instance If you notice water seeping in from the sides of the window, this is usually a sign that there's an issue with the caulking around the frame.

    In the same way, if you notice water inside the house when it rains, it is another sign that there is a deficiency of caulking on the frame. You can quickly solve the issue by applying a caulking layer.
